Pain

Sometimes, (in my opinion) pain is neccessary and should not be masked by medication or pride. I'm speaking both physically and emotionally. For example: If you hurt your back and take enough medication, the pain will go away....thus leaving you to believe you are healed. You go about your business as usual, until the medication wears off and you realize you are still hurt and have injured yourself even more. The same theory applies to emotional pain. To mask it and push it below the surface will only allow it to fester. Eventually, the pain, or the reason for the pain, will surface, 10 times worse than before. You should deal with it...no matter how long it takes.....from the momment the pain begins. Pain is there for a reason......to remind you that you need to heal.
